There are three major steps in the ISP Trooper hiring process. Each step has a series of parts that must be successfully complete in order to move on in the hiring process.
Step 1
Part 1 – Fill out an application online
Part 2 – Take the online Checklist Exam -must pass to take the LXR exam below
Part 3 – Take the online LXR Exam – timed exam
It is possible to pass the LXR exam but not score high enough to move on to the next step. To determine a cut off score we look at a number of factors such as how many applicants pass the exam and how many openings we have.
Step 2 – By Invitation Only
Part 1 – Complete a detailed background check packet
Part 2 – Physical Fitness Exam –must pass to move on
Part 3 – Oral Exam –given and scored by a panel of 3 ISP experts
Those who pass the physical fitness exam and score high enough on the oral exam may be given a contingent offer of employment pending the background check process.
Step 3 – By Invitation Only
Part 1 – Employment and Reference Check
Part 2 – Education Check
Part 3 – Traffic Check
Part 4 – Credit Check
Part 5 – Fingerprints Run and Criminal Check
Part 6 – Polygraph Exam
Part 7 – Psychological Evaluation
Part 8 – Medical Evaluation
Final offers are confirmed with successful applicants and scheduled to start training.
Note: The process outlined above takes approximately 5 months to complete and may require as many as three trips to Meridian Idaho.
